What to Look For in a Caffeine Pill?

caffeine-pill

When looking for a caffeine pill, you must pay attention to its ingredients, value, and caffeine content. Let's get into the details below.

  • Caffeine content - The average healthy adult will want anywhere from 100 to 200 mg of caffeine in their caffeine pill. Too much caffeine may lead to jitters and trouble getting to sleep. Any less is not likely to produce the type of jolt you’re after [3].
  • Value/price - With a cup of coffee at Starbucks costing upwards of $5, caffeine pills are a far better value proposition. Of course, with caffeine pills, you don't get to enjoy the bland corporate furniture and soulless atmosphere of SBs, but you do get the pick-me-up you need. And over the course of a week, you'll save enough for a nice dinner.
  • Other ingredients - You buy caffeine tablets for caffeine, not vitamin C. Some manufacturers pad their caffeine pills with fillers to make them appeal to a broader audience. Whether you appreciate a lot of extras in your caffeine pills is up to you.

Are There Any Side Effects?

A man sitting in the gym experiencing headache as a side effect

Caffeine pills cause no side effects when taken as directed, which means caffeine pills are as safe as any other supplement. However, keep in mind that any supplement taken excessively is bound to generate side effects, and caffeine is no exception.

Even the best caffeine pill can ruin your system.

Too much caffeine can typically cause insomnia, headaches, rapid heart rate, irritability, jitters, and possibly gastric distress or acid reflux [6].

This is particularly important for people with caffeine sensitivity since these effects could hinder your daily life.

But as we've mentioned, you can avoid most of these effects by using caffeine supplements as directed. A good way to determine the right dosage for your best caffeine supplements is to ask your nutritionist or physician.

How long will caffeine stay in my system?

Caffeine will stay in your system for as long as a few hours, but the exact amount will depend on how much caffeine you took.

If you stick to the script and take only as directed, the caffeine should clear your system in 4 or 5 hours. If you overdid it, you could be in for a long sleepless night. It's an especially likely result when you're caffeine-sensitive or taking other dietary supplements with the same ingredient.

How long does it take for caffeine pills to kick in?

Caffeine pills take about 60 to 90 minutes to kick in. By that time, the caffeine levels in the blood begin to peak, rising slower if you take the supplement with a large meal.

When should you take caffeine pills?

Take caffeine pills about an hour before your designated activity. You should expect to experience the maximum benefits of caffeine, such as energy boost and improved mental focus, for a few hours.

However, you must be careful with your caffeine intake as it can hinder your ability to sleep. Make sure to take your caffeine supplement before 6 pm to get a good night's sleep, unless you want to stay up all night.
